In 2026, Tencent is experiencing extreme divergence.

On one side, its fundamentals are at an all-time high: net profit for the first quarter of 2026 increased by 11% year-on-year to 67.9 billion yuan, and the gross profit margin reached a record high of 57%.

On the other side, its stock price has fallen by more than 30% year-to-date, with a market cap evaporation exceeding 1.5 trillion Hong Kong dollars. By the end of June, the stock price stood at 429 Hong Kong dollars, down nearly one-third from the high of 633.7 Hong Kong dollars at the beginning of the year.

The root cause of this divergence is singular—AI.

Over the past two years, Tencent's "sluggishness" in the AI race has been almost a public label. While Baidu's ERNIE Bot, Alibaba's Tongyi Qianwen, and ByteDance's Doubao were already staking their claims, Tencent's Hunyuan and Yuanbao models were always a step behind.

However, entering 2026, especially with a series of moves in the first half of the year, Tencent AI is catching up at an astonishing pace and even beginning to surpass peers in certain dimensions.

This is not merely a case of "throwing money to catch up" but a systemic reconstruction spanning organizational structure, technical approach, talent acquisition, and product launch.

Why Did Tencent AI Fall Behind?

After ChatGPT ignited the global AI competition in early 2023, Baidu was the first to release ERNIE Bot, followed closely by Alibaba's Tongyi Qianwen. ByteDance's Doubao rose rapidly through aggressive marketing.

Tencent, however, did not release its Hunyuan large model until September 2023, and the Yuanbao app did not launch until May 2024.

In terms of computing power investment, compared to Alibaba's 380 billion yuan and ByteDance's over 200 billion yuan in AI capital expenditures, Tencent's total capital expenditure for 2025 was only 79.2 billion yuan, up just 3% year-on-year.

With a late start in foundational models, lagging consumer-facing products, and tepid computing power investment, capital market skepticism toward Tencent AI was not unfounded.

But behind the "slowness" lay reasons far more complex than surface appearances.

A fundamental deviation in technical approach. The story of Tencent's Hunyuan begins in September 2023. At the Global Digital Ecosystem Summit, Tencent officially unveiled the Hunyuan large model, making a grand entrance. However, it soon fell into a "self-justification logic."

At Tencent's 2026 annual conference, President Martin Lau publicly dissected why the Hunyuan large model underperformed. He used a vivid metaphor: a high school student cramming for exams. The report card looks good, but the true test exposes flaws.

Specifically, with limited foundational model capabilities, the team took a shortcut, using Supervised Fine-Tuning (SFT) to climb the leaderboards.

The results were immediate, and the report card looked impressive, but problems emerged in real-world business scenarios: poor generalization and inability to translate model capabilities into product performance.

Digging deeper, cracks appeared at every level: insufficient data, unstable pre-training, unscalable AI infrastructure, lack of factors and objectives in reinforcement learning, and a foundational model unable to support upper-layer applications.

Decentralized organizational structure and internal friction. Tencent has long focused on product engineering, with AI teams playing a supporting role—first build the product, then adapt AI to it.

In Lau's words, Tencent's AI development was like "a product without a product manager, with the R&D team lacking direction, rendering much of the work futile."

More troublingly, business lines within Tencent—WeChat, gaming, advertising, enterprise services, etc.—all needed AI capabilities, but the old Hunyuan could not deliver. It was not that businesses did not want to use it; the results fell short of expectations.

Some core businesses even shunned Hunyuan, preferring to find their own solutions. "A large company's self-developed large model could not even secure a seat at its own table"—this was the most direct portrayal of Hunyuan's past dilemma.

Tencent had long operated with multiple parallel technical systems: besides Hunyuan's self-developed general large model, the WeChat team independently developed a lightweight scenario-based large model, WeLM.

AI Lab and the Hunyuan team worked in silos, with computing resources uncoordinated. Within Hunyuan, before Yao Shunyu's arrival, there had been two heads, Zhang Zhengyou and Jiang Jie, whose backgrounds were primarily in computer vision and big data, not natural language processing.

The combination of technical approach fluctuations and decentralized organizational structure formed the underlying logic of Tencent AI's "slowness."

At Tencent's 2026 shareholders' meeting in May, Pony Ma offered a vivid metaphor: "A year ago, we thought we had boarded the ship, only to find it was leaking. Now we feel we're on board but can't sit comfortably yet. We still hope the ship can speed up."

Acknowledging "slowness" was precisely the beginning of change.

From "Score-Driven" to "Scenario-Driven"

The real turning point came in the second half of 2025.

In December 2025, Tencent upgraded its large model R&D architecture, establishing new AI Infra, AI Data, and Data Computing Platform departments to comprehensively strengthen the R&D system and core capabilities of large models.

Meanwhile, Yao Shunyu, a former OpenAI researcher, joined Tencent as Chief AI Scientist in the "CEO/President's Office," reporting directly to President Martin Lau while also heading the AI Infra and Large Language Model departments.

The arrival of this 27-year-old was seen as a turning point for Tencent AI. But Yao did not bring "magic" but rather a fundamentally different R&D methodology.

"Four Reconstructions" and Paradigm Shift. After taking over, Yao discovered that Hunyuan's core challenge was not insufficient computing power or talent but an R&D system misled by an "exam-oriented logic."

In late January 2026, Hunyuan initiated a bottom-up infrastructure reconstruction, including pre-training, reinforcement learning, data systems, and evaluation systems. Dubbed internally as the "Four Reconstructions," this effort essentially represented a paradigm shift: from "score-driven" to "scenario-driven."

The Hunyuan team significantly reduced reliance on public benchmarks, instead establishing an evaluation loop based on real business tasks, high-quality human feedback, and actual product experience.

Model iteration directions were no longer defined by third-party benchmarks but by real demands arising from business scenarios such as WeChat, Tencent Cloud, and office software.

Centralized Organizational Structure. On March 20, 2026, Tencent announced internally the dissolution of AI Lab, with some personnel transferred to the Large Language Model department under Yao Shunyu's leadership.

Others were reassigned to the Industry-Academia-Research Collaboration Center under TEG. Founded in 2016, AI Lab was Tencent's enterprise-level AI lab, focusing on vision, language, natural processing, and machine learning. Its dissolution signaled Tencent's full concentration of AI foundational R&D on large models.

Tencent also stepped up talent acquisition. Since December 2024, Sun Qingfeng, a core member of Microsoft's open-source model WizardLM team; Hu Han, former lead researcher of Microsoft Research Asia's Visual Computing Group; and Xu Can, creator of Microsoft's WizardLM project, joined Tencent in succession.

In August 2025, Tan Xu, a researcher from Yuezhi AIMian studying voice models, joined Tencent. Tencent's recruitment target was clear—"only candidates from DeepSeek, Yuezhi AIMian, ByteDance, and Alibaba's foundational model teams." ByteDance employees at the 2-2 level could receive T12 or T13 positions at Tencent, with salaries doubling or even tripling.

From centralized organizational structure to high-intensity talent acquisition, Tencent completed its AI R&D system reconstruction in just a few months.

From the reconstruction launch in late January to the release of Hy3 preview on April 23 and the official Hy3 version on July 6, a complete R&D chain from bottom-up reconstruction to product feedback was established in under half a year.

At Tencent Cloud AI Industry Conference on June 5, Yao made his first public appearance, stating that his core change was "defining more authentic problems and improving data quality."

He judged, "The second half of AI has just begun. I don't believe ChatGPT and Claude Code will be the only Super Apps; that would be a very bleak world. I believe new opportunities will continuously emerge."

A "Pragmatic" Answer Sheet

On July 6, Tencent officially released the Hunyuan Hy3 model. This was Yao's first official flagship model answer sheet.

Technical "Restraint." Hy3 adopts a Mixture of Experts (MoE) architecture with 295 billion total parameters but only 21 billion activated, supporting 256K context length.

Behind this "restraint" lay clear strategic choices.

In blind testing by 270 experts based on real work tasks, Hy3 scored 2.67/4, higher than GLM-5.1's 2.51/4.

With less than a quarter of the activated parameters, it achieved a higher overall score. In agent capabilities, Hy3 improved across the board compared to the preview version: Terminal-Bench2.1 rose from 58.0 to 71.7, and DeepSWE leaped from 0.9 to 28.0.

More notably, practical metrics improved: hallucination rate dropped from 12.5% to 5.4%, and common-sense error rate from 25.4% to 12.7%.

Yao stated on social media that Hy3 represented not just a leap in reasoning and agent capabilities but also Synchronization (simultaneous) improvements in anti-hallucination, reliability, and product experience.

Pricing strategy was equally aggressive. Hy3 API was priced at 1 yuan/million tokens for input and 4 yuan/million tokens for output, with cached input priced at just 0.25 yuan/million tokens.

This was significantly lower than GLM-5.2's 8/28 yuan and Qwen3.7-Max's 12/36 yuan. Meanwhile, Hy3 adopted the Apache 2.0 open-source license, allowing global developers to download and commercialize it for free.

The model was successively launched on overseas platforms like OpenRouter, Hermes, Kilo, and Cline, achieving "day 0" access to open-source communities like Huggingface and Modelscope.

The market provided the most direct feedback. Within a week of launch, Hy3's total call volume surged 68 times over the previous Hy2 generation. By July 13, Hy3 ranked first in OpenRouter's weekly model call volume rankings.

The preview version maintained its top daily call volume even after charging. Upon Hy3's launch, WorkBuddy experienced peak computing resource consumption and queuing, with queuing rates exceeding 50% at times. This was both good news (high demand) and a warning (still tight computing resources).

But Hy3 was not without shortcomings. In tasks requiring advanced mathematics or complex coding—which test foundational reasoning and engineering capabilities—Hy3 still lagged noticeably behind top models like GPT-5.5 and Claude Opus 4.8.

It was more of a "pragmatic" answer sheet, prioritizing model stability, reliability, and practicality in real business scenarios while controlling reasoning costs and ensuring response efficiency. In Yao's words, "practical value outweighs benchmark-chasing value."

If model capability is the ticket to rejoining the game, product launch is the true deciding factor.

In the first half of 2026, Tencent AI products rolled out in rapid succession:

On March 9, WorkBuddy officially launched. This all-scenario workplace AI agent platform had become the domestic DAU leader in office efficiency agents.

From "a single sentence" to "delivery," it went beyond dialogue, autonomously breaking down tasks, planning workflows, invoking tools, completing work, and delivering results. On July 18, WorkBuddy released its standalone app, with iOS, Android, and HarmonyOS versions launching simultaneously. Users could remotely initiate and execute tasks on their computers via mobile phones.

On June 5, at the Tencent Cloud AI Industry Application Conference, WorkBuddy Enterprise Edition and the office agent suite Agent Suite were officially released. Tencent adopted a "from super individuals to super teams" product design philosophy to help enterprises transition to AI Native organizations.

In late June, WeChat, with over 1.4 billion monthly active users, quietly began gray-testing its native AI assistant "Xiaowei." Some users saw two green dots appear in the top-left corner of WeChat, which could be activated with authorization.

Xiaowei had multiple entry points, including the homepage top-left corner, chat toolbar, and side menus of official accounts and video channels. Its capabilities spanned instruction execution, ecosystem invocation, content understanding, and custom tool generation. Leading platforms like Meituan, JD.com, Ctrip, and Dewu were among the first to integrate with WeChat's AI ecosystem.

On July 18, at the 2026 World Artificial Intelligence Conference, Tencent officially upgraded and released its Embodied Intelligence full-stack solution, spanning cloud infrastructure, model layers, platform layers, and application layers.

Tencent systematically showcased its embodied model matrix, including Hy-Embodied-VLA-0.5, Hy-Embodied-VLM-1.0, and Hy-Embodied-RxBrain-1.0. Meanwhile, the overseas version of Tencent Cloud's enterprise-grade agent development platform ADP 4.0 went live, along with the "Top 10 Industries, 100 Major Scenarios Ecosystem Plan."

AI is transitioning from being able to 'talk' to being able to 'act'. Tencent's strategy is clear: instead of pursuing top rankings for a single model, it focuses on building a sustainable competitive edge by combining its competitive model capabilities with unique scenarios across WeChat, gaming, advertising, office productivity, cloud services, and more.

The effectiveness of this strategy is already evident. In internal evaluations of the WorkBuddy office scenario, task success rates increased from 72% to 90% after integrating Hy3, while average time consumption decreased by 34%.

After Yuanbao launched file delivery with Hy3, its rate of common-sense errors dropped by half, and its hallucination rate decreased by more than half. Ima's knowledge base Q&A reasoning quality improved by nearly 19%, with its Agent system stability reaching 95.1%. Marvis's core scenario task completion rate rose to 93.7%, and the accuracy of multi-Agent collaboration dispatch reached 92%.

AI is starting to 'crunch the numbers.'

Any AI strategy must ultimately answer one question: Can it generate revenue?

Data from the first quarter of 2026 provides a preliminary answer. Tencent's advertising revenue grew 20% year-on-year to RMB 38.2 billion, driven by continuous upgrades to its AI-powered ad recommendation models, which were fully deployed for ad conversion rate estimation tasks and implemented across scenarios such as WeChat Channels, official accounts, and Mini Programs.

Dowson Tong, Tencent's Senior Executive Vice President, revealed that in gaming and advertising, AI has helped boost user engagement, improve conversion rates, and contributed to over 20% revenue growth in these businesses.

Tencent's smart ad delivery product matrix, 'Tencent Marketing AIM+,' powers approximately 70% of advertisers' marketing service spending. After expanding the parameter scale and optimizing algorithms for WeChat Channels' content recommendation model, total user time spent increased by over 20% year-on-year.

On the investment side, Tencent's moves in the first quarter of 2026 were notably 'aggressive': AI-related capital expenditures, R&D investments, and marketing expenses totaled over RMB 65 billion. Capital expenditures for the quarter reached RMB 31.9 billion, almost entirely allocated to AI computing power and model iteration. Marketing and promotional spending surged 44% year-on-year to RMB 11.3 billion, primarily for promoting AI-native applications.

Tencent has set its investment in core AI products like Hunyuan and Yuanbao to grow 'more than double,' prompting Daiwa Securities to sharply raise its 2026 AI capital expenditure forecast for Tencent from RMB 108 billion to approximately RMB 181 billion.

While investments are increasing, the direction has become clearer.

Tencent is shifting from 'filling capability gaps' to 'forming a model-product closed loop (closed loop).' Research by Shenwan Hongyuan judges that as model capabilities improve and product closed loops gradually take shape, market perception of Tencent is expected to shift from 'AI cost investment' to 'AI product and ecosystem monetization.'

If the above represents what Tencent's AI has 'done right,' the core answer boils down to two words: ecosystem.

This is also the fundamental differentiator between Tencent and all its competitors.

When explaining why he chose to join Tencent, Yao Shunyu said, 'There are many good problems here, and many products.' He elaborated: 'On one hand, good products can solve the issue of where to apply value after pre-training and post-training. On the other hand, the environment is crucial—without a good environment, Agents can't do various things. Most importantly, context matters, whether for enterprises or individuals. Models are increasingly adept at transforming complex inputs into outputs, and often, your competitive edge lies in whether you have the most Original (original) inputs. Tencent has a very strong advantage here.'

This ecological advantage is transforming into AI's competitive edge, manifesting across multiple dimensions:

Data flywheel. Hy3 has been honed through global developer usage and Tencent's vast real-world business operations, with daily Token consumption surging 20-fold since its preview launch.

Real user tasks are beginning to feed back into model training and evaluation. Demands from real, complex scenarios on WorkBuddy provide high-value directions for iterating Hunyuan's model capabilities. Every model invocation becomes a learning opportunity; every real-world failure case becomes a starting point for the next iteration.

Scenario penetration. Hy3 has been integrated into core products such as Yuanbao, WorkBuddy, CodeBuddy, Marvis, ima, QQ Browser, WeChat Reading, and Tencent Games.

In WeChat official account customer service scenarios, the AI customer service assistant powered by Hy3 better understands user intent. In gaming, the AI game assistant for 'Path of Exile: Ascendancy' saw significantly improved output accuracy after integrating Hy3.

WeChat's native AI assistant, 'Xiaowei,' goes a step further by deeply embedding AI development capabilities into the Mini Program ecosystem, offering the ability to generate custom tools with a single sentence.

Developer ecosystem. WeChat has opened its AI ecosystem to developers, who can freely use Tencent's flagship Hunyuan model via the WeChat Cloud Development Platform and directly integrate large model capabilities into Mini Programs.

Tencent Cloud's ADP platform has been deployed across over 30 industries, covering business scenarios such as intelligent customer service, knowledge management, and media production. Hy3 adopts the Apache 2.0 open-source license, allowing global developers to use it commercially for free.

Full-link coverage. Tencent has built a collaborative chain unlike any other major company: WeChat → Tencent Yuanbao → Tencent Docs → Tencent Meeting → Enterprise WeChat → WorkBuddy. This chain covers the full spectrum of social, search, creation, collaboration, and office scenarios, with potential for account, data, and experience integration across links.

From a strategic completeness perspective, Tencent is one of the few Chinese major companies possessing full-stack capabilities in consumer AI (C-end), industrial AI (B-end), internal efficiency AI, and foundational model layers.

Tong said bluntly, 'Tencent has ecosystem-scale advantages, enabling scalable AI deployment, testing innovations, learning from user feedback, and then bringing validated innovations to clients and enterprises.'

Tencent Cloud has even explicitly stated that 'Tokens are a low-quality business,' choosing to bypass price wars and bet on a differentiated path of 'AI + SaaS' by embedding AI capabilities into every specific business scenario. This strategic resolve is precisely built on Tencent's massive SaaS product matrix.

Of course, Tencent's AI is not without shortcomings—some are quite pronounced.

The gap in C-end products is real. Yuanbao's performance in the consumer market still lags far behind Doubao. As of March 2026, Yuanbao had 57.35 million monthly active users (MAUs), ranking fourth in the industry; Doubao had 345 million MAUs, six times that of Yuanbao.

By June, Doubao's MAUs reached 382 million, Qianwen 141 million, and DeepSeek 127 million. Yuanbao had yet to join the club of products with over 100 million MAUs.

A larger disparity is evident in user retention. During the Spring Festival, Tencent distributed RMB 1 billion in red envelopes, briefly boosting Yuanbao's daily active users (DAUs) to 45.04 million on New Year's Eve. However, by February 23, DAUs had fallen back to baseline levels before the campaign began.

Tong revealed in an interview that about 80% of Yuanbao's users now use Hunyuan 3.0, with noticeable improvements in retention. However, he remained cautious about commercialization: 'Our competitors are further ahead in C-end monetization.'

The computing power bottleneck remains severe. Tong rarely disclosed that Tencent's GPU computing power has long been 'insufficient,' with limited resources prioritized for internal needs, including 'Hunyuan's training, WeChat's demands, meeting requirements, and Yuanbao, which also consumes significant computing resources.'

Full-year 2025 capital expenditures of RMB 79.2 billion fell short of the original target, with management attributing this mainly to GPU supply constraints: 'We wanted to buy cards, but for a long time, we couldn't secure them.' Shortly after Hy3's integration into WorkBuddy, computing power shortages led to queuing, exposing Tencent's still-inadequate inference-side computing reserves.

The gap with overseas first-tier players remains objective. Hy3 still lags noticeably behind GPT-5.5, Claude Opus 4.8, and others in tasks like advanced mathematics and complex coding.

China's large model market is rapidly entering a phase of price wars and scenario-driven implementation, with players like DeepSeek, Alibaba, Zhipu, and Xiaomi launching lower-cost, stronger reasoning models. A 'good enough' model will struggle to establish a moat.

The inflection point where AI investment shifts from cost to productivity has not yet fully arrived. Martin Lau stated on the earnings call that model training is largely an investment in the future and may not yield immediate returns.

Tong also admitted that the operational and inference costs of AI-native services remain very high, making it difficult to cover costs solely through the advertising models of the mobile internet era.

Conclusion

Yet the direction and trend are clear.

From being 'late' in 2023 to organizational adjustments and talent acquisition by the end of 2025, followed by intensive progress in the first half of 2026—from foundational model reconstruction to full-stack product implementation—Tencent has transformed from a 'leaky ship' to 'sailing at full speed' in under a year.

This transformation was possible precisely because Tencent possesses assets no competitor can replicate: a super-ecosystem covering 1.4 billion users, encompassing social, content, payment, office productivity, and gaming.

AI is not an 'extra credit' assignment for Tencent but is organically growing into every crevice of this ecosystem.

Reviewing Tencent's history, this is not its first 'come-from-behind' victory. In 2010, when Lei Jun's Miaochat had already launched and surpassed 1 million users, Tencent only officially released WeChat 1.0 in January 2011.

For the first five months, there was virtually no commercial promotion, relying solely on organic growth. However, Allen Zhang accurately captured the core needs of mobile socializing—'connecting with strangers' and 'lightweight communication'—adding features like 'People Nearby,' 'Shake,' and 'Drift Bottle' in the second half of 2011, each sparking nationwide participation.

By the end of 2012, WeChat had over 300 million users, securing Tencent's ticket to the mobile internet era.

Today, Tencent AI is reenacting the same script:

Not the first to start, but leveraging deep scenario understanding, ultimate (extreme) product refinement, and unparalleled ecological advantages to leap from follower to leader.

Yao said, 'The second half of the AI race has just begun.'

For Tencent, this is a competition it can no longer afford to lose.
